Description
English: Empty lots along E. Sixty-first Street, seen from Chester Avenue (U.S. Route 322) in Cleveland, Ohio, United States. The far side of Sixty-first was once occupied by the N.J. Rich and Co. Building, which was built in 1911; it was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2003, and it has not yet been undesignated.
